The use of `Electors Photo Identity Cards (EPIC)` by the Election Commission of India was started in 1993. EPIC is a voter identification card that includes a photograph of the voter, along with other details such as their name, address, and a unique serial number. The purpose of introducing EPIC was to prevent impersonation and ensure the authenticity of voters during elections.
